Researchers have found that breadfruit flowers contain three chemicals that repel flying insects, including mosquitoes. Burning dried clusters of the flowers keeps bugs away.

Breadfruit trees typically have a shallow, fibrous root system. These roots spread out horizontally and are not very deep, allowing the tree to access surface moisture and nutrients efficiently. In addition to the fibrous roots, breadfruit trees may also develop some larger anchor roots for stability. This root structure helps the tree adapt to various soil conditions and supports its growth in tropical environments.
